Does Roku turn off when TV is off?

Rokus are designed to stay on and consume little power. Roku devices don’t have a power button or standby mode. If your Roku is powered by a USB port on your TV, it will shut down when you turn the TV off. To turn off Roku devices that are powered via a wall outlet, you will need to unplug them.

Do Roku devices overheat?

If your Roku® streaming player is placed inside a cabinet or other enclosed space, especially with other electronic equipment, it may overheat.
